South … Memorial services that are performed on Chuseok or New Year's Day are called "charye". On April 5 and before Chuseok, Koreans visit the tombs of their ancestors and trim the grass off the tombs. Then, they offer food, fruits, and wine, and finally make bows in front of the tombs. Web15 aug. 2024 · National Liberation Day in South Korea falls on August 15 annually and is also known as ‘Gwangbokjeol,’ which translates to ‘bringing back the light.’. This name represents the end of the darkness of Japan’s rule over South Korea. Gwangbokjeol is one of the few national holidays that is shared with North Korea, which also observes its ...
